Word转Markdown:专业文档转换指南与实用技巧

引言:为什么需要将Word转换为Markdown?

在数字化时代,文档的跨平台兼容性和版本控制变得至关重要。Markdown作为一种轻量级标记语言,因其简洁、易读和广泛支持而备受青睐。将Word文档转换为Markdown,不仅能提升文档的可移植性,还能便于在GitHub、博客等平台发布。本文将系统性地介绍专业转换方法,帮助用户高效完成这一任务。

手动转换:基础步骤与格式处理

对于简单文档,手动转换是一种可控的方法。核心步骤包括:

  • 保存为纯文本:在Word中,通过“另存为”功能选择TXT格式,去除复杂格式。
  • 使用在线转换工具:如Pandoc或Convertio,上传Word文件自动生成Markdown。但需注意,自动化工具可能丢失部分格式。
  • 手动标记:对于标题、列表等元素,可直接添加Markdown符号(如#表示标题,-表示列表)。

手动转换的关键在于保留文档结构,建议先规划文档大纲,再逐步填充内容。

自动化工具:提升转换效率的专业方案

对于大型或复杂文档,自动化工具能显著节省时间。以下是推荐的专业工具:

  1. Pandoc:开源命令行工具,支持多种格式互转。使用命令pandoc -f docx -t markdown input.docx -o output.md即可完成转换。
  2. VS Code插件:如“Word Markdown Converter”插件,集成开发环境,方便预览和调整。
  3. 在线服务:如Markdownify或Zamzar,适合快速转换,但需注意数据安全。

这些工具通常能保留基本格式,但复杂元素如表格或图片可能需要额外调整。

格式保留策略:处理特殊元素

Word中的复杂格式在转换为Markdown时可能丢失。以下是应对策略:

  • 表格:Markdown支持简单表格语法。转换后,可用编辑器如Typora手动优化。
  • 图片:确保图片以相对路径引用,或先上传至图床再插入Markdown。
  • 数学公式:使用LaTeX语法嵌入,Pandoc等工具能自动识别。

建议转换后使用预览工具(如Markdown编辑器)检查效果,确保文档完整性。

常见问题与解决方案

在转换过程中,用户可能遇到以下问题:

  1. 编码问题:确保使用UTF-8编码保存Markdown文件,避免乱码。
  2. 格式错乱:对于不支持的格式(如Word的艺术字),需手动替换为文本或简化处理。
  3. 批量转换:使用脚本(如Python结合python-docx库)实现批量处理,提升效率。

通过测试小样本文档,可以提前发现并解决潜在问题。

结论:优化文档工作流

将Word转换为Markdown不仅是格式迁移,更是优化文档工作流的一步。通过结合手动与自动化方法,用户能根据需求灵活选择策略。未来,随着工具的发展,转换过程将更加智能化。建议读者尝试不同方法,找到最适合自身工作场景的解决方案。